The cornerstone of a successful import project is rigorous supplier verification. Moving beyond Alibaba listings and initial quotes is non-negotiable. Start by developing a detailed Request for Quotation (RFQ) that includes not just part drawings, but also material specifications, expected annual volumes, tolerance requirements, and desired mold life. The responsiveness and questioning depth from a potential supplier to your RFQ are early quality indicators. Prioritize factories with proven experience in your specific industry, whether automotive, medical, consumer electronics, or packaging. Demand to see tangible evidence: past project case studies, and if possible, arrange a video call for a virtual factory tour. Key verification steps include checking business licenses, asking for references from existing international clients, and confirming export experience. This due diligence mitigates the primary risk of engaging an underqualified workshop for your complex plastic mold customization needs.

Once a shortlist of potential partners is established, the focus must shift to technical alignment and process transparency. A professional China mold factory will assign a project engineer to review your design for manufacturability (DFM). This stage is critical for cost and quality optimization. A reliable partner will suggest modifications to wall thickness, rib design, gate locations, and ejection plans to enhance the moldability of your part and the durability of the injection mold itself. Insist on a formalized project timeline with clear milestones: design approval, mold flow analysis (if applicable), mold base procurement, machining, fitting, trial shot (T1), and sampling. Transparency during the machining phase, such as providing regular photos or videos of the mold progress, is a hallmark of a trustworthy supplier. This open communication ensures alignment and allows for early intervention if required.

Proactive quality control cannot be an afterthought; it must be engineered into the procurement contract and process. Define all quality standards and inspection protocols before work begins. This includes agreeing on the steel grade and hardness for the mold, the brand of standard components (like HASCO or DME), and the surface finish specifications. The First Article Inspection (FAI) after the T1 trial is a pivotal moment. You should receive comprehensive sample parts along with a detailed inspection report covering all critical dimensions. For higher-value projects, consider engaging a third-party quality inspection service in China to conduct pre-shipment audits. They can verify mold dimensions, cavity pressure, and the performance of the injection mold during trial runs. This independent validation provides an additional layer of security, ensuring the tool meets all agreed specifications before it is shipped to your location.

Building a sustainable partnership for 2026 and beyond requires viewing your supplier as a strategic extension of your manufacturing. The goal is to transition from a transactional relationship to a collaborative one. Discuss post-sales support upfront, including mold warranty terms, repair policies, and the process for future modifications. A forward-thinking supplier will maintain your mold design files and be prepared to support with spare components or cavity inserts as your production scales. Effective communication, respecting time zones, and establishing clear primary points of contact on both sides will smooth operations. Consider starting with a smaller, less critical project to evaluate the partnership before committing to larger, more complex plastic mold customization work. This phased approach builds trust and demonstrates capability with lower initial risk.
